The political atmosphere in Osun State intensified on Saturday, 14th February,2026 as the All Progressives Congress (APC) officially received a wave of high-profile defectors at a grand rally in Osogbo, with the party’s gubernatorial candidate, Asiwaju Munirudeen Bola Oyebamiji (AMBO), declaring the event the beginning of a new political order in the state.

Amongst those welcomed into the APC fold were Senator Fadahunsi, Senator Ajagunla, Hon. Oluwole Oke, Hon. Taofeek Ajilesoro, Hon. Sanya Ominrin and thousands of their supporters from across the state and diaspora.

Addressing party faithful and supporters, Oyebamiji described the development as a turning point ahead of the 2026 governorship election, stressing the defectors’ decision signaled growing confidence in the progressive agenda.

He said the party was now positioned to form what he called a “truly people-centered government” that would ensure equitable development across Osun State.

According to him, the decision by the political heavyweights to join the APC at a crucial moment demonstrated courage and commitment to the welfare of citizens, adding that their entry is a clear pointer as well as strengthening the party’s grassroots reach and electoral chances.

Oyebamiji added that the movement into the APC showed the progressive vision remained the most viable path for development and stability, warning that the state could not afford what he described as administrative decline and economic uncertainty.

He urged politicians and stakeholders to rise above partisan interests and unite to rebuild the state, emphasizing that the mission was about protecting the future of the people rather than personal ambition.

The APC candidate also linked the party’s state agenda to reforms being implemented at the federal level, stating that economic policies of the APC-led administration were already providing fiscal stability for subnational governments and creating opportunities for the long-term growth.

Looking ahead to the 2026 and 2027 elections, Oyebamiji stressed that unity within the party remained non-negotiable, calling on leaders, youths and grassroots mobilisers to work together to secure victory.

He assured the new entrants of inclusion in party decision-making processes, describing the APC in Osun as a family where every contribution would be valued.

The rally drew a large crowd of supporters, marking one of the biggest political gatherings in the state in recent months and signalling a potentially heated contest as preparations intensify for the forthcoming governorship election.
